1. Understanding the Optionality Premium in Modern Careers
The Optionality Premium is the financial and professional value of having choices. In the modern economy, the traditional path of working thirty years for one company is dead. High-income tech leaders must adapt by viewing their talent as an independent asset. This shift allows you to command higher rates, negotiate better terms, and retain control over your schedule.
Operators who possess this Optionality Premium can walk away from toxic corporate cultures or sudden structural layoffs. They do not fear executive restructuring because their financial foundation is already built. This peace of mind is not just a luxury. It is a critical component of long-term professional longevity.
To capture this Optionality Premium, you must treat your professional skills as a business. This means negotiating contracts that allow for advisory positions, board seats, or fractional roles. By diversifying your professional time, you reduce the risk of a single point of failure in your career.
Many tech leaders do not realize that optionality premiums exist in the employment market. They focus solely on the base salary and annual bonus structure. Developing career optionality requires a shift in how you view your time. You must value freedom of movement just as much as you value the biweekly corporate direct deposit.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the Optionality Premium in a corporate career?
The Optionality Premium is the financial and strategic value of having professional choices. It allows high earners to step away from their jobs, negotiate better contracts, or enter new industries without sacrificing their family’s lifestyle.
How does tax optimization help build career flexibility?
By legally reducing your active tax bill, you preserve massive amounts of capital. This extra cash can be redirected into cash-flowing assets that support your career pivots, giving you the freedom to choose how you work.
Why is business equity better than a high W-2 salary?
A high W-2 salary is subject to the highest income tax rates and stops when you stop working. Business equity provides long-term capital gains, equity appreciation, and a tangible asset that can be sold or transitioned.
How does capital allocation support professional freedom?
A structured capital allocation strategy ensures your money is not locked up in accounts you cannot access. By keeping a tiered liquid reserve, you can fund your career transitions and acquire assets during market downturns.
